小白进阶(三)linux下安装Oracle OEM13.5

文章目录

  • 前言
  • 一、环境介绍
  • 二、部署基础环境
    • 1.设置系统基础环境
    • 2.安装数据库软件(仅安装软件)
    • 3.dbca建库
    • 附:环境变量参考
  • 三、安装部署OEM13.5
    • 异常1:未关闭防火墙
    • 异常2:提示OPSS用户相关错误
      • 尝试新建OPSS用户(未成功)
      • 系统中存在SYSMAN122130_OPSS,尝试rename(未成功)
      • expdp导出SYSMAN122130_OPSS,导入到OPSS中(未成功)
    • dbca重新建库
      • 修改数据库参数:
      • 修改redo日志大小
  • 四、访问测试


前言

OEM13.5安装全过程详细。在oem之前的版本中:建议通过数据库模板来安装数据库,可用于oem的安装。在最新oem13.5版本中使用模板安装存在一些问题(2021/04/21),所以只能自己创建数据库,期待以后官方的更新!


提示:以下是本篇文章正文内容,下面案例可供参考

一、环境介绍

oem数据库载体:oracle 19.3
oem版本:oem 13.5
os版本:redhat 7.8
数据库软件地址:
https://www.oracle.com/database/technologies/oracle-database-software-downloads.html

模板地址:
https://www.oracle.com/enterprise-manager/downloads/db-templates-13c-release4-downloads.html

OEM介质地址:
https://www.oracle.com/enterprise-manager/downloads/cloud-control-downloads.html

重要提示:oem13.5版本请不要使用模板建库,否则你要踩我的坑了,oem13.4版本之前是没问题的

二、部署基础环境

1.设置系统基础环境

可参考本人文章中环境搭建部分:
https://blog.csdn.net/weixin_41607523/article/details/110482175?spm=1001.2014.3001.5501
在这里插入图片描述
添加最后一行
小白进阶(三)linux下安装Oracle OEM13.5_第1张图片

2.安装数据库软件(仅安装软件)

小白进阶(三)linux下安装Oracle OEM13.5_第2张图片
小白进阶(三)linux下安装Oracle OEM13.5_第3张图片
小白进阶(三)linux下安装Oracle OEM13.5_第4张图片
小白进阶(三)linux下安装Oracle OEM13.5_第5张图片
小白进阶(三)linux下安装Oracle OEM13.5_第6张图片
小白进阶(三)linux下安装Oracle OEM13.5_第7张图片
小白进阶(三)linux下安装Oracle OEM13.5_第8张图片
小白进阶(三)linux下安装Oracle OEM13.5_第9张图片
小白进阶(三)linux下安装Oracle OEM13.5_第10张图片
小白进阶(三)linux下安装Oracle OEM13.5_第11张图片
小白进阶(三)linux下安装Oracle OEM13.5_第12张图片

3.dbca建库

模板下载好后解压至:$ORACLE_HOME/assistants/dbca/templates下
在这里插入图片描述

小白进阶(三)linux下安装Oracle OEM13.5_第13张图片
小白进阶(三)linux下安装Oracle OEM13.5_第14张图片
小白进阶(三)linux下安装Oracle OEM13.5_第15张图片
小白进阶(三)linux下安装Oracle OEM13.5_第16张图片
小白进阶(三)linux下安装Oracle OEM13.5_第17张图片
小白进阶(三)linux下安装Oracle OEM13.5_第18张图片
小白进阶(三)linux下安装Oracle OEM13.5_第19张图片
小白进阶(三)linux下安装Oracle OEM13.5_第20张图片
小白进阶(三)linux下安装Oracle OEM13.5_第21张图片
小白进阶(三)linux下安装Oracle OEM13.5_第22张图片
小白进阶(三)linux下安装Oracle OEM13.5_第23张图片
小白进阶(三)linux下安装Oracle OEM13.5_第24张图片
小白进阶(三)linux下安装Oracle OEM13.5_第25张图片
小白进阶(三)linux下安装Oracle OEM13.5_第26张图片
小白进阶(三)linux下安装Oracle OEM13.5_第27张图片
小白进阶(三)linux下安装Oracle OEM13.5_第28张图片

附:环境变量参考

小白进阶(三)linux下安装Oracle OEM13.5_第29张图片

小白进阶(三)linux下安装Oracle OEM13.5_第30张图片
到此数据库我们已经成功安装!

三、安装部署OEM13.5

拷贝安装包到系统下,注意文件执行权限
小白进阶(三)linux下安装Oracle OEM13.5_第31张图片
小白进阶(三)linux下安装Oracle OEM13.5_第32张图片
小白进阶(三)linux下安装Oracle OEM13.5_第33张图片
小白进阶(三)linux下安装Oracle OEM13.5_第34张图片
小白进阶(三)linux下安装Oracle OEM13.5_第35张图片
小白进阶(三)linux下安装Oracle OEM13.5_第36张图片
参数值,按照oem建议修改:
小白进阶(三)linux下安装Oracle OEM13.5_第37张图片
小白进阶(三)linux下安装Oracle OEM13.5_第38张图片
小白进阶(三)linux下安装Oracle OEM13.5_第39张图片
小白进阶(三)linux下安装Oracle OEM13.5_第40张图片
小白进阶(三)linux下安装Oracle OEM13.5_第41张图片
小白进阶(三)linux下安装Oracle OEM13.5_第42张图片

异常1:未关闭防火墙

小白进阶(三)linux下安装Oracle OEM13.5_第43张图片
小白进阶(三)linux下安装Oracle OEM13.5_第44张图片

异常2:提示OPSS用户相关错误

尝试新建OPSS用户(未成功)

提示我已存在SYSMAN但不存在OPSS用户,很纳闷没有见过oracle里有这个用户,尝试新建OPSS用户并赋予dba权限
小白进阶(三)linux下安装Oracle OEM13.5_第45张图片

系统中存在SYSMAN122130_OPSS,尝试rename(未成功)

小白进阶(三)linux下安装Oracle OEM13.5_第46张图片
rename过程中又遇到个坑:19c貌似不支持rename了
小白进阶(三)linux下安装Oracle OEM13.5_第47张图片
显然_enable_rename_user参数已生效,没办法,只能尝试导出导入了

expdp导出SYSMAN122130_OPSS,导入到OPSS中(未成功)

小白进阶(三)linux下安装Oracle OEM13.5_第48张图片

脚本参考:

expdp system/oracle123@oem directory=ORACLE_BASE schemas=SYSMAN122130_OPSS cluster=N dumpfile=OPSS.dmp logfile=OPSS.log
impdp system/oracle123@oem  directory=ORACLE_BASE  cluster=N remap_schema=SYSMAN122130_OPSS:OPSS dumpfile=OPSS.dmp logfile=impdp_DISP.log

然而…还未成功,那么模板可能不适用了,含泪删库,手动重建

dbca重新建库

小白进阶(三)linux下安装Oracle OEM13.5_第49张图片
小白进阶(三)linux下安装Oracle OEM13.5_第50张图片

修改数据库参数:

alter system set parallel_min_servers=0;
alter system set session_cached_cursors=400 scope=spfile;
alter system set log_buffer=8M scope=spfile;
alter system set open_cursors=600 scope=spfile;
alter system set processes=800 scope=spfile;
alter system set shared_pool_size=1G scope=spfile;
alter system set open_cursors=600 scope=spfile;
alter system set session_cached_cursors=400 scope=spfile;
alter system set "_allow_insert_with_update_check"=true scope=both;

修改redo日志大小

oem安装最低要求redo log 300M,redo调整不做详细讲解了。
小白进阶(三)linux下安装Oracle OEM13.5_第51张图片

alter system set "_allow_insert_with_update_check"=true scope=both;

小白进阶(三)linux下安装Oracle OEM13.5_第52张图片
小白进阶(三)linux下安装Oracle OEM13.5_第53张图片
小白进阶(三)linux下安装Oracle OEM13.5_第54张图片
小白进阶(三)linux下安装Oracle OEM13.5_第55张图片
小白进阶(三)linux下安装Oracle OEM13.5_第56张图片
小白进阶(三)linux下安装Oracle OEM13.5_第57张图片
小白进阶(三)linux下安装Oracle OEM13.5_第58张图片
小白进阶(三)linux下安装Oracle OEM13.5_第59张图片
小白进阶(三)linux下安装Oracle OEM13.5_第60张图片
小白进阶(三)linux下安装Oracle OEM13.5_第61张图片
小白进阶(三)linux下安装Oracle OEM13.5_第62张图片

四、访问测试

小白进阶(三)linux下安装Oracle OEM13.5_第63张图片

你可能感兴趣的:(小白进阶,linux,oracle,oem,数据库)